Patrick's Roadhouse
Patrick's Roadhouse is a 40s style diner which has been serving delicious American (New and Traditional) cuisine, breakfast, brunch, burgers, hot dogs and more for over 46 years right off the PCH. It was featured on "Diners, Drive ins and Dives" on Food Network and offers catering services.

If you're in the Pacific Palisades neighborhood of Los Angeles and looking for a good diner, you won't be disappointed. This area is home to a number of great diners that offer everything from classic breakfast dishes to hearty burgers and sandwiches.
One of the most popular diners in the area is the Coral Tree Cafe. This eatery offers a wide range of dishes, including salads, sandwiches, burgers, and breakfast items. The prices are reasonable, making it a great option for both locals and tourists alike. Many customers rave about their avocado toast and outdoor seating area.
Another great option is the Swingers Diner, which has a laid-back atmosphere and serves up classic diner fare like pancakes, omelets, and burgers. It's open 24 hours a day, making it a go-to spot for late-night eats. The prices are also reasonable, with many customers commenting on the friendly service.
For those looking for a more upscale experience, the Gjusta Bakery is a must-visit. While not technically a diner, this bakery offers delicious breakfast dishes as well as artisanal breads and pastries. The prices are on the higher side but many customers say it's worth it for the quality of food.
For those looking for a more traditional diner experience, the Denny's in Pacific Palisades is always a reliable option. It offers all the classic dishes you would expect from a diner chain at affordable prices.
